Kevin,
One knot is is one nautical mile per hour.
One nautical mile is 1.15 statute miles
A stock C-170 will cruise at about 115 statute miles per hour.
That is 100 knots.
Measure on the chart (We aviators do not fly on maps) in either statute or nautical miles, your choice.
How much simpler can it get.

Well Zane I think I understand your message to be to use the same measuring system as the charts use to avoid conversion errors.
But the term knot was not derived from the length of an arc minute though that is know what the term describes.
This from Wikipedia (which I know is not gospel)
Origin
Until the mid-19th century vessel speed at sea was measured using a chip log. This consisted of a wooden panel, weighted on one edge to float upright and thus have substantial water resistance, attached by line to a reel. The chip log was "cast" over the stern of the moving vessel and the line allowed to pay out. Knots placed at a distance of 47 feet 3 inches (14.4018 m) passed through a sailor's fingers, while another sailor used a 30 second sandglass (28 second sandglass is the current accepted timing) to time the operation.[citation needed] The knot count would be reported and used in the sailing master's dead reckoning and navigation. This method gives a value for the knot of 20.25 in/s, or 1.85166 km·h−1. The difference from the modern definition is less than 0.02%.

Bruce, don't be so hard on Zane. The length of a nautical mile was indeed chosen to agree with one minute of arc on a great circle course, because it greatly simplified the calculations of ocean distances before the advent of computers. Given two points of latitude and longitude, you can compute the distance between them very quickly using only trig tables.
The knots on a sailor's line were spaced to give a ship's speed in nautical miles per hour (not KM, as the Wikipedia article seems to suggest).

Also a nautical mile is shorter at the Equator than at the poles, so your unit of measurement is not consistent. This could equate to about 60'.
From Wikipedia:
The historical definition differs from the length-based standard in that a minute of arc, and hence a nautical mile, is not a constant length at the surface of the Earth but gradually lengthens with increasing distance from the equator, as a corollary of the Earth's oblateness, whence the need for "mean" in the preceding sentence. This length equals about 1,861 metres at the poles and 1,843 metres at the Equator, a variation of one percent
